Ronald William Swallie

From the Zanesville Signal, 9 Mar 1949

WOODSFIELD - Monday afternoon March 7 Rev. J.V.A. Traylor read the wedding ceremony in which two sisters became the brides of two brothers. In the first single ring ceremony read at the Traylor home in Woodsfield, Miss Betty Fern Berry, daughter of Mr. and Mrs. Alva Berry of Jerusalem was united in marriage to Allen Derward Swallie, son of Mr. and Mrs. LeRoy Swallie of Beallsville. The bride wore a street length dress of gray and her accessories were of black.
In the second ceremony, Miss Wilma Pauline Berry became the bride of Ronald William Swallie. Miss Berry wore a black dress trimmed with melon rose and her accessories were in black. Their only attendants were the father of the bridegrooms and the mother of the brides. On Sunday a wedding dinner will be served in their honor at the home of the bridegrooms’ parents.
